Pumpkin French Toast Roll-Ups

Delicious Pumpkin French Toast Roll-Ups for Cozy Mornings

Enjoy these Pumpkin French Toast Roll-Ups that combine creamy pumpkin and warm spices for a perfect fall breakfast.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 25 minutes
Servings: 4 roll-ups
Course: Breakfast
Cuisine: American
Calories: 250

Ingredients
  

For the Roll-Ups
  • 8 slices bread Opt for soft white or whole wheat for easy rolling.
  • 1 cup canned pumpkin puree Fresh puree is a great alternative.
  • 1/4 cup brown sugar Try coconut sugar for a healthier swap.
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on Adjust according to your spice preference.
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g Fresh nutmeg creates a more vibrant taste.
  • 2 large eggs Can be replaced with a vegan substitute.
  • 1/2 cup milk Feel free to use almond or soy milk for dairy-free.
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 2 tablespoons butter Ensure it doesn't brown too much.
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ar Alternate sweeteners work well too.
For Serving
  • 1 cup powdered sugar For a light dusting when serving.
  • 1/4 cup maple syrup Drizzle for a classic sweet finish.

Equipment

  • Skillet
  • whisk
  • Bowl
  • shallow dish

Method
 

How to Make Pumpkin French Toast Roll-Ups
  1. Trim the bread by removing the crusts to create neat rectangles.
  2. In a bowl, whisk together the canned pumpkin puree, brown sugar, ground cinnamon, and nutmeg until smooth.
  3. Spread a thin layer of the pumpkin mixture evenly across each slice of bread.
  4. Gently roll each slice of bread tightly, seam-side down to secure.
  5. In a shallow dish, whisk together the eggs, milk, and vanilla extract until pale and frothy.
  6. Heat a skillet over medium heat and add a pat of butter, melting without browning.
  7. Dip each roll-up in the egg mixture, coating it completely.
  8. Place the coated roll-ups in the skillet, cooking for 2-3 minutes on each side until golden.
  9. In a small bowl, combine granulated sugar and 1 teaspoon of cinnamon.
  10. Coat the cooked roll-ups in the cinnamon-sugar mixture.
  11. Serve warm with a dusting of powdered sugar or a drizzle of maple syrup.
